Polyvinyl Chloride (PVC) Film is a type of plastic film made from polyvinyl chloride resin. It is a versatile material that is used in a variety of applications, including packaging, insulation, and medical products. PVC Film is known for its durability, flexibility, and resistance to moisture, chemicals, and abrasion. It is also resistant to UV radiation, making it an ideal choice for outdoor applications. PVC Film is also used in the automotive industry for interior trim and exterior body panels.
PVC Film is widely used in the food and beverage industry for packaging and wrapping applications. It is also used in the medical industry for medical device packaging and sterilization. PVC Film is also used in the construction industry for insulation and waterproofing applications.
The PVC Film market is highly competitive, with a number of companies offering a wide range of products. Some of the major players in the market include 3M, Avery Dennison, Toray Plastics, and PolyOne. These companies offer a variety of PVC Film products, including clear, colored, and printed films.
